Excitation Definition & Meaning

excitation
noun
  1. the state of being emotionally aroused and worked up; "his face was flushed with excitement and his hands trembled"; "he tried to calm those who were in a state of extreme inflammation"
  2. the neural or electrical arousal of an organ or muscle or gland
  3. something that agitates and arouses; "he looked forward to the excitements of the day"
